Hi, the Arduino IDE 2.0.2, unlike 1.8, doesn't restore sketches on reopen after a Windows reboot (which Windows does without asking to update itself). The problem is that I often have 20+ projects open and every time this happens, I have to open the sketches one by one. Making matters worse, the IDE doesn't remember the list of open programs, so they don't show up in the Recent menu item.
This is not a problem if I Quit the IDE myself. In this case, when I restart the Arduino IDE 2.0, everything works peachy keen. All open programs are restored.
What am I missing? Or was useful functionality dropped? I don't want to downgrade to 1.8 just for this, but I can't be opening 20 programs once a week as that's how often Windows restarts your computer when you're away making a cup of tea.
